Safety notes

It is essential to have read and understood all safety and operating instructions before the devolo device is
used for the first time; keep them safe for future reference.
DANGER due to electricity
Users should never open devolo devices. Opening the device poses a risk of electric shock!
Users do not need to carry out any maintenance on devolo devices. In the event of damage, disconnect the
devolo device from the mains supply by pulling it or its plug out of the power outlet. Then contact qualified
specialist personnel (after-sales service) exclusively. Damage is deemed to have occurred, for example,
b if the power plug is damaged
b if the devolo device has been showered with liquid (e.g. rain or water).
b if the devolo device is inoperable.
b if the housing of the devolo device is damaged.
devolo devices may only be operated using a mains power supply, as described on the nameplate.
To disconnect devolo devices from the mains supply, pull the device itself or its mains plug from the power
outlet. The power outlet and all connected network devices should be easily accessible so that you can pull
the mains plug quickly if needed.
Only use devolo devices indoors and at a dry location.
